Hallo zusammen,
ich möchte gerne 1-Wire Sensoren mit Firmata - http://firmatabuilder.com/ (http://firmatabuilder.com/) - einbinden. Ich habe den Nano über USB und/oder über LAN angebunden.
Aber jedesmal bekomme ich in den Firmata Devices Fehlermeldungen angezeigt, auf die ich keine Antworten finde:
List Firmata device
Internals:
CFGFN
DEF /dev/ttyUSB0@57600
DeviceName /dev/ttyUSB0@57600
FD 16
FUUID 5fbb9552-f33f-aed9-76b1-1312fb53cac67b81
LAST_RECEIVED 2020-11-23 12:28:45
NAME FIRMATA
NOTIFYDEV global
NR 11338
NTFY_ORDER 50-FIRMATA
PARTIAL
STATE Initialized
TYPE FRM
firmware nano_usb.ino
firmware_version V_2_10
input_pins 2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19
onewire_pins 2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19
protocol_version V_2_06
pullup_pins 2,3,4,5,6,7,8,9,10,11,12,13,14,15,16,17,18,19
Helper:
DBLOG:
state:
logdb:
TIME 1606128978.82112
VALUE defined
READINGS:
2020-11-23 12:28:45 error Unhandled sysex command
2020-11-23 12:28:45 state Initialized
SERIAL:
Attributes:
DbLogExclude .*
room System
List Sensoren
Internals:
ALARMED 0
ASYNCHRONOUS 0
CFGFN
DEF FIRMATA:10
DeviceName FIRMATA:10
FRM_OWX_CORRELATIONID 0
FUUID 5fbba2a8-f33f-aed9-1878-6cd993d159bb416e
HWDEVICE FIRMATA
INITDONE 1
INTERFACE firmata
IODev FIRMATA
NAME Sensoren
NR 11615
PARTIAL
PIN 10
PRESENT 1
ROM_ID FF
STATE Initialized
TYPE OWX
interval 300
timeout 2
DEVHASH:
Sensoren Busmaster
DEVS:
FRM_OWX_REPLIES:
Attributes:
DbLogExclude .*
IODev FIRMATA
room System
Logfile
2020.11.23 12:57:41 1: OWX_Discover: 1-Wire devices found on bus Sensoren ()
2020.11.23 12:57:31 3: FIRMATA: received message 'Unhandled sysex command'
2020.11.23 12:57:27 3: FIRMATA: received message 'Unhandled sysex command'
2020.11.23 12:57:27 3: FIRMATA: Firmata Firmware Version nano_usb.ino V_2_10 (using Protocol Version V_2_06)
2020.11.23 12:57:26 3: FIRMATA: querying Firmata versions
2020.11.23 12:57:22 1: /dev/ttyUSB0 reappeared (FIRMATA)
2020.11.23 12:57:22 3: Setting FIRMATA serial parameters to 57600,8,N,1
2020.11.23 12:56:00 1: /dev/ttyUSB0 disconnected, waiting to reappear (FIRMATA)
Das Firmata Device zeigt jeweils kurz nach dem Reset auf "Connected" und springt dann auf "Initialized" und im Log steht dann: 'Unhandled sysex command' kennt jemand das Problem?
Gib mal Unhandled sysex command in die Forensuche ein , das gibt viele Treffer.
IMHO warst du beim auswählen der Optionen etwas sparsam, das FRM Modul fragt fast alles ab,
daher auch wenn du nur 1W brauchst nimm alle Digital in/out und Analog in/out beim firmatabuilder mit dazu.